Description
The FWF's Einzelprojekte program serves as its main funding instrument for basic research. The international track specifically supports collaborative projects where US researchers can serve as partners for up to 48 months of innovative research led by Austrian institutions.

Description
Funding for basic research projects based on bilateral agreements and the Lead Agency principle, including the Weave initiative for cross-border cooperation with partners in Germany and Austria.
